Download the USBUtil 3.0 archive from a trusted retro gaming community forum. Extract the contents into a dedicated folder on your PC desktop. No formal installation is required; simply double-click the executable file ( USBUtil v3.0.exe ) to run the program. Step 2: Open the File Menu

Your console must be capable of running homebrew. This is typically achieved using a Free McBoot (FMCB) memory card or a hardware modchip.
